Validators now register through a manifest rather than being hardcoded, so downstream teams can ship their own checks without touching core. Each plugin runs in a sandboxed pass with a per-record time budget; plugins that exceed it are skipped and counted, not fatal. Ordering is deterministic by declared priority, ties broken by plugin name. Future maintainers: the budgets below were tuned against the Millbrook benchmark corpus, so revisit them if that corpus changes. The defaults are as follows.

tuning table, kawep-tawif:
CAPS = {
    "olidor": 80,
    "belion": 7,
    "quenys": 225,
    "druox": 839,
    "fraath": 482,
}

## Artifact Signing — SDK Parity Notes (Weekly Sync)

Kestrel SDK for Android reached parity with the Swift client this sprint: offline queueing, batched telemetry, and retry semantics now match. Both SDKs ship as signed artifacts from the same pipeline. Remaining gap: background sync throttling, targeted next sprint. Verify both release bundles before tagging. Both artifacts validate against the shared signing key below.

signing key of kawig-fafog = bky19_6Fypv1qws7J8qJtaYjX

SquatScan, our typo-squatting package scanner, stopped pulling registry snapshots at 01:42. All scans since then report zero packages checked — false clean results. Cause: the service credential for the internal registry mirror expired; rotation job was disabled during the Hollowmere migration and never re-enabled. Impact: new package uploads unscanned for ~6 hours. Re-enable rotation after patching. Replacement credential issued and smoke-tested against staging. Update the scanner config with the key below.

gateway credential: vxb3-o9a

Handover — Marrowbird circuit breaker

For future maintainers: the breaker guards calls to the upstream quoting API, which degrades unpredictably under load. It trips on consecutive failures, holds open for a cooldown, then half-opens with a single probe request. Please don't lower the failure threshold without load-testing — we tuned it after two incidents where premature trips cascaded. The breaker's current operating parameters are recorded below.

settings of tawig-bahof:
[holath]
port = 8443
region = north-3
host = holath.qorvelcorp.corp
timeout_ms = 3000
retries = 3